Caidya Announces Leadership Transition: Barbara Lopez Kunz Named CEO

Caidya, a leading global provider of clinical trial solutions, is pleased to announce a transition in its executive leadership. Barbara Lopez Kunz, a distinguished member of the Caidya Board of Directors, will assume the role of Chief Executive Officer effective September 1, 2024. The current Chairman and CEO, Dr. Lingshi Tan, will transition to Executive Chairman of the Board.

Barbara Lopez Kunz brings a wealth of experience to the role, having served in various leadership capacities across the healthcare and life sciences sectors. With over 15 years of C-suite experience and a proven track record in driving strategic partnerships and digital transformation, Ms. Kunz is well-prepared to lead Caidya into its next phase of growth and innovation.

Barbara Lopez Kunz’s career as an executive leader is distinguished by her roles in catalyzing winning strategies for multinational corporations and non-profit organizations. She has held significant P&L responsibilities at major companies including Thermo Fisher Scientific, DuPont, and ICI (now AstraZeneca), as well as at non-profits like Battelle and DIA. Her leadership style, characterized by a focus on clear strategic direction, people development, and learning agility, has cultivated strong teams and innovative practices throughout her career. Ms. Kunz also brings decades of experience serving on public, private, and non-profit boards, where she has been instrumental in transformative strategies, enhancing shareholder value.
